On the occasion of SWG3’s 20th anniversary, we are delighted to be holding the seventh edition of the Art Car Boot Sale (Sunday 13 July, 2025) at the renowned independent venue.


More than an art fair, the Art Car Boot Sale provides an opportunity for individual artists to showcase and sell their artworks directly to the public. For those who value the place of art in our lives, as well as those looking for a beautiful object to live with, the Art Car Boot Sale is an occasion to acquire the next masterpiece at an accessible price. And importantly, to directly support the arts community that continues to transform the city.


This curated pop-up edition of the Art Car Boot Sale brings together artists and artist-led organisations from across Glasgow and wider; including Claire Barclay, Scott Myles, Xinyi Yang, Wendy McMurdo, Chris Leslie, Amanda Saeibæk and Calum Matheson. The full line up below.
